Most blocks are done

This commit is contained in:
Nick 2016-03-16 15:37:55 -07:00
parent 9de1f6e43e
commit b1db7c5152
85 changed files with 221 additions and 637 deletions

View file

@ -165,49 +165,15 @@ public class ModBlocks
InventoryRenderHelperV2 renderHelperV2 = BloodMagic.proxy.getRenderHelperV2();
renderHelper.fluidRender(lifeEssence);
for (int i = 0; i < BlockBloodRune.names.length; i++)
{
renderHelper.itemRender(InventoryRenderHelper.getItemFromBlock(bloodRune), i);
}
renderHelper.itemRender(InventoryRenderHelper.getItemFromBlock(altar));
renderHelper.itemRender(InventoryRenderHelper.getItemFromBlock(ritualController), 0);
renderHelper.itemRender(InventoryRenderHelper.getItemFromBlock(ritualController), 1);
renderHelper.itemRender(InventoryRenderHelper.getItemFromBlock(ritualStone), 0);
renderHelper.itemRender(InventoryRenderHelper.getItemFromBlock(ritualStone), 1);
renderHelper.itemRender(InventoryRenderHelper.getItemFromBlock(ritualStone), 2);
renderHelper.itemRender(InventoryRenderHelper.getItemFromBlock(ritualStone), 3);
renderHelper.itemRender(InventoryRenderHelper.getItemFromBlock(ritualStone), 4);
renderHelper.itemRender(InventoryRenderHelper.getItemFromBlock(ritualStone), 5);
renderHelper.itemRender(InventoryRenderHelper.getItemFromBlock(ritualStone), 6);
renderHelper.itemRender(InventoryRenderHelper.getItemFromBlock(bloodStoneBrick), 0);
renderHelper.itemRender(InventoryRenderHelper.getItemFromBlock(bloodStoneBrick), 1);
renderHelper.itemRender(InventoryRenderHelper.getItemFromBlock(crystal), 0);
renderHelper.itemRender(InventoryRenderHelper.getItemFromBlock(crystal), 1);
renderHelper.itemRender(InventoryRenderHelper.getItemFromBlock(bloodLight));
renderHelper.itemRender(InventoryRenderHelper.getItemFromBlock(pedestal), 0);
renderHelper.itemRender(InventoryRenderHelper.getItemFromBlock(pedestal), 1);
renderHelper.itemRender(InventoryRenderHelper.getItemFromBlock(teleposer));
renderHelper.itemRender(InventoryRenderHelper.getItemFromBlock(alchemyArray));
renderHelper.itemRender(InventoryRenderHelper.getItemFromBlock(spectralBlock));
renderHelper.itemRender(InventoryRenderHelper.getItemFromBlock(phantomBlock));
renderHelper.itemRender(InventoryRenderHelper.getItemFromBlock(soulForge));
renderHelper.itemRender(InventoryRenderHelper.getItemFromBlock(outputRoutingNode));
renderHelper.itemRender(InventoryRenderHelper.getItemFromBlock(inputRoutingNode));
renderHelper.itemRender(InventoryRenderHelper.getItemFromBlock(masterRoutingNode));
renderHelper.itemRender(InventoryRenderHelper.getItemFromBlock(itemRoutingNode));
renderHelper.itemRender(InventoryRenderHelper.getItemFromBlock(incenseAltar));
renderHelper.itemRender(InventoryRenderHelper.getItemFromBlock(demonCrucible));
renderHelper.itemRender(InventoryRenderHelper.getItemFromBlock(demonCrystallizer));
renderHelper.itemRender(InventoryRenderHelper.getItemFromBlock(pathBlock), 0);
renderHelper.itemRender(InventoryRenderHelper.getItemFromBlock(pathBlock), 1);
renderHelper.itemRender(InventoryRenderHelper.getItemFromBlock(pathBlock), 2);
renderHelper.itemRender(InventoryRenderHelper.getItemFromBlock(pathBlock), 3);
renderHelper.itemRender(InventoryRenderHelper.getItemFromBlock(pathBlock), 4);
renderHelper.itemRender(InventoryRenderHelper.getItemFromBlock(pathBlock), 5);
renderHelper.itemRender(InventoryRenderHelper.getItemFromBlock(pathBlock), 6);
renderHelper.itemRender(InventoryRenderHelper.getItemFromBlock(pathBlock), 7);
renderHelper.itemRender(InventoryRenderHelper.getItemFromBlock(demonPylon));
renderHelperV2.registerRender(InventoryRenderHelper.getItemFromBlock(demonCrystal), 0, "ItemBlockDemonCrystal", "default");
renderHelperV2.registerRender(InventoryRenderHelper.getItemFromBlock(demonCrystal), 1, "ItemBlockDemonCrystal", "corrosive");
renderHelperV2.registerRender(InventoryRenderHelper.getItemFromBlock(demonCrystal), 2, "ItemBlockDemonCrystal", "destructive");
@ -219,8 +185,10 @@ public class ModBlocks
private static Block registerBlock(Block block, Class<? extends ItemBlock> itemBlock, String name)
{
if (!ConfigHandler.blockBlacklist.contains(name))
GameRegistry.registerBlock(block, itemBlock, name);
if (!ConfigHandler.blockBlacklist.contains(name)) {
GameRegistry.registerBlock(block, itemBlock);
BloodMagic.proxy.tryHandleBlockModel(block, name);
}
return block;
}

View file

@ -266,37 +266,6 @@ public class ModItems
renderHelper.itemRender(bucketEssence);
// renderHelper.itemRender(sigilDivination);
// renderHelper.itemRender(sigilAir);
// renderHelper.itemRender(sigilWater);
// renderHelper.itemRender(sigilLava);
// renderHelper.itemRender(sigilVoid);
// renderHelper.itemRender(sigilGreenGrove, 0);
// renderHelper.itemRender(sigilGreenGrove, 1);
// renderHelper.itemRender(sigilBloodLight);
// renderHelper.itemRender(sigilElementalAffinity, 0);
// renderHelper.itemRender(sigilElementalAffinity, 1);
// renderHelper.itemRender(sigilMagnetism, 0);
// renderHelper.itemRender(sigilMagnetism, 1);
// renderHelper.itemRender(sigilSuppression, 0);
// renderHelper.itemRender(sigilSuppression, 1);
// renderHelper.itemRender(sigilHaste, 0);
// renderHelper.itemRender(sigilHaste, 1);
// renderHelper.itemRender(sigilFastMiner, 0);
// renderHelper.itemRender(sigilFastMiner, 1);
// renderHelper.itemRender(sigilSeer);
// renderHelper.itemRender(sigilPhantomBridge, 0);
// renderHelper.itemRender(sigilPhantomBridge, 1);
// renderHelper.itemRender(sigilWhirlwind, 0);
// renderHelper.itemRender(sigilWhirlwind, 1);
// renderHelper.itemRender(sigilCompression, 0);
// renderHelper.itemRender(sigilCompression, 1);
// renderHelper.itemRender(sigilEnderSeverance, 0);
// renderHelper.itemRender(sigilEnderSeverance, 1);
//
// renderHelper.itemRender(sigilTeleposition);
// renderHelper.itemRender(sigilTransposition);
renderHelper.itemRender(sentientBow, 0, "ItemSentientBow");
renderHelper.itemRender(sentientBow, 1, "ItemSentientBow_pulling_0");
renderHelper.itemRender(sentientBow, 2, "ItemSentientBow_pulling_1");